1914, Australia: As war is declared, the idyllic world of Blue Water Station is torn apart when Oliver, the eldest grandson and heir, shares his desire to enlist in the army. His enthusiasm ignites his brother, cousins and friends to do the same but upsets his sister, Tilly. After a tragic family incident, she is left to run the cattle station and take care of the older folk. A chance meeting with a sophisticated lieutenant opens up a friendship through letters, but it’s a rogue stockman who attracts her attention - with dire consequences....

It's 1911, and 21-year-old Evelyn Northey desperately wants to become a doctor. Her medico father forbids it, withholding the inheritance that would allow her to go to university. At the outbreak of World War I, Evelyn disobeys her father: she enlists as an army nurse bound for Egypt to care for the wounded from the disastrous Gallipoli campaign.

Liverpool, 1955. With her abusive husband drinking all her wages, Alice faces a daily struggle to provide for her family. Her eldest daughter, Cathy, has always longed to be a nurse, but when poverty means she’s forced to leave school and get a job it looks like her dreams are over. But Cathy isn’t willing to give up, and with the support of old friend - and new love - Gianni, she manages to secure a place as a cadet nurse. Now, though, her mam must stand up to her violent husband alone - and with less money coming in, Alice will be in danger of losing everything.
